Delivery and Installation of Drywall in Columbus
The installation procedure consists of about five distinct steps:
1. Delivering the drywall sheets to the work location.
2. Hanging each sheet on the walls or ceiling.
3. Cleanup and hauling away project waste and unused product.
4. Taping the seams and putting on joint compound.
5. Finishing, sanding and applying texture.
After these steps are accomplished, you can get started with your painting.
They normally handle the whole project, from delivery through to the final finishing, but sometimes clients want them to do just a few of the steps instead.
As an example, some individuals will have them just do the delivery and mounting of the sheetrock.
They’ll have someone else perform the final finishing and texture application steps down the road.
They can also come out and complete jobs that are already started.
Some people can put up sheetrock, but they don’t wish to try the taping and mudding and finishing part of the project.
They don’t put up ordinary drywall in high humidity rooms, they have special wallboards for that.
Plus, they have special cement-based boards for any wall where you want to set tile on. Tile should be put on a sturdier wallboard.

Types of Textures
There might be a choice or two when it comes to the look and feel of your new walls.
Here are the finish options:
Totally unfinished – merely taped, best for unfinished work or storage areas or garages.
Smooth surface finish – no added texture, all ready for painting or wallpaper.
Basic texture – supplies some extra dimension.
Complex texture – height and dimension added and more difficult to do.
Texture match – your new wall surfaces match up with your old ones.
